Arts et Métiers at the heart of current and future industrial challenges. 
A prestigious school with 11 campuses throughout France, its ambition is to develop strong links with businesses in order to respond to new technological challenges. 
 

With this in mind, Laurent Champaney, Managing Director, is pleased to invite you to this major digital event for businesses in the first half of 2021, which will give you the opportunity to get to know us better. 

February 11, "Dare to try apprenticeships and work-study programs" 

Come to our afternoon discussion with our teaching teams and find the training program that meets your industrial needs from among our forty work-study or apprenticeship programs. 

Practical information:

  • No prior registration required
  • Access Teams rooms by clicking on the presentation titles in the program.
  • Event reserved for businesses
